چکیده انگلیسی
In this paper results on the microstructures and mechanical properties of Fe3Al-based Fe-Al-C alloys with strengthening precipitates of the perovskite-type κ-phase Fe3AlCx are presented. The alloys are prepared by vacuum induction melting and cast into Cu-moulds. The composition of the Fe3Al matrix of the investigated Fe-Al-C alloys varies between 23 and 29 at.% Al. The ternary C-additions range from 1 to 3 at.%. The microstructures of the alloys are characterised by means of light optical microscopy (LOM). Phase identification is performed by means of X-ray diffraction (XRD). The strength of the alloys as a function of temperature is determined through compression tests. The room-temperature ductility is evaluated by tensile tests. The fracture surfaces of the tensile specimens are analysed using scanning electron microscopy (SEM).
